Most Popular Pennsylvania Schools for a Master's in Real Estate
Our 2023 rankings named University of Pennsylvania the most popular school in Pennsylvania for real estate students working on their master’s degree. Located in the large city of Philadelphia, UPenn is a private not-for-profit college with a very large student population.
About 46% of the students majoring in real estate at the school are women while 54% are male.

The in-demand master’s degree programs at Drexel University helped the school earn the #2 place on this year’s ranking of the most popular real estate schools in Pennsylvania. Drexel is a very large private not-for-profit school located in the large city of Philadelphia.
The in-demand master’s degree programs at Temple University helped the school earn the #2 place on this year’s ranking of the most popular real estate schools in Pennsylvania. Temple is a very large public school located in the city of Philadelphia.
